Why is it important to maintain proper lubrication in a pneumatic system?

Maintaining proper lubrication in a pneumatic system is crucial primarily for reducing friction and wear of components. Pneumatic systems rely on the movement of compressed air through various components such as cylinders, valves, and fittings. When these components move against each other, they can create friction. Over time, this friction can cause wear and tear, leading to reduced efficiency, increased maintenance costs, and possible system failure.

Lubrication serves to create a thin film between moving parts, allowing them to slide past each other more easily. This not only protects the components from damage but also ensures smoother operation, extending the lifespan of the equipment. Additionally, proper lubrication can help maintain consistent performance by reducing energy losses associated with friction, thus improving the overall efficiency of the pneumatic system.
